Q3 Planning Note — Heads of Department

Negotiations on the Marlow Quay lease resume next month. Velstran Holdings has signalled openness to a shorter term with a break clause at year three, which would reduce our fixed exposure considerably. Facilities will circulate scenario costings by the 14th. Please review before the planning session, as the outcome shapes the note below.

board note of kadug-tawig: Only 5 of the 100 pilot accounts renewed Oliath, so a churn review is set for April 15.

## Deployment: Broker upgrade

Upgrading the Corvid message broker from 5.x to 6.x. Rolling upgrade, one node at a time, follower nodes first. Mixed-version clusters are supported for 48 hours max. Snapshot the metadata store before starting. Consumers must be on client library 6.0+ or they will fail handshake after the leader flips. Rollback requires restoring the snapshot; partial rollback is not supported. Validate with the smoke topic before declaring done. Each node boots with the following configuration values.

service settings:
[istax]
port = 9090
team = sormir
host = istax.ferradyn.corp
region = central-2
access_code = ac_447e33
timeout_ms = 250

Subject: Handover — image slimming work

Hi,

Picking up from Marisol before she rotates off: the Cobblewharf base images are down from 1.4 GB to 310 MB after dropping build toolchains and switching to the slim runtime. Remaining task is trimming the backup sidecar. Size metrics per build are tracked in the metrics database; to review the trend, connect with the string below.

Thanks,
Derrow

primary connection of hadug-baweg = cockroachdb://praax_svc:5mJRvTW4BD2hGN@db-e95c.tolvaqdyn.corp:5432/eliok